Multi-Tenant Access Control: Balancing Security and Convenience
In today’s digital landscape, managing access control across multiple tenants has become essential for businesses that operate in shared environments. Multi-tenant access control systems are designed to provide robust security while improving convenience for users. This article explores the intricacies of multi-tenant access control, balancing security measures with user-friendly features.
Multi-tenant environments, such as those found in apartments, office buildings, or cloud platforms, require a delicate balance between keeping unauthorized users out and ensuring that legitimate users can easily access the resources they need. This challenge necessitates a comprehensive approach to access control that encompasses various layers of security.
What is Multi-Tenant Access Control?
Multi-tenant access control refers to systems that manage the permissions and access rights for multiple users across different groups or organizations within a single infrastructure. These systems are crucial for maintaining data integrity and privacy in shared environments.
The Importance of Security
Security is paramount in multi-tenant access control systems. With multiple users accessing the same resources, the risk of data breaches and unauthorized access increases significantly. Effective security measures include:
- Role-Based Access Control (RBAC): Assigning permissions based on user roles helps ensure that individuals have access only to the information necessary for their job duties.
- Two-Factor Authentication (2FA): Adding a second layer of authentication enhances security by requiring users to verify their identity through multiple methods.
- Encryption: Encrypting data at rest and in transit protects sensitive information from unauthorized access.
Enhancing Convenience
While security is critical, convenience shouldn’t be overlooked. A well-designed access control system should simplify the user experience without compromising security. Here are some ways to enhance convenience:
- Single Sign-On (SSO): Implementing SSO allows users to log in once and gain access to multiple applications, reducing the number of passwords they must remember.
- Self-Service Portals: Providing users with self-service options for managing their access, such as resetting passwords or changing permissions, reduces the administrative burden.
- Mobile Access: Ensuring that users can access systems through mobile devices increases flexibility and ease of use.
Challenges in Multi-Tenant Access Control
Implementing an effective multi-tenant access control system comes with its challenges. Organizations must address issues like:
- Scalability: As the number of tenants and users grows, the system must scale accordingly without losing performance.
- Compliance: Adhering to industry regulations such as GDPR and HIPAA requires careful management of access controls and data protection measures.
- User Education: Ensuring that users understand the system and its protocols is essential for maintaining security and preventing human error.
Conclusion
Multi-tenant access control is a critical component in today’s shared environments, striking a careful balance between security and convenience. By implementing robust security measures, while also focusing on user-friendly features, organizations can create a safe and efficient access control system. As businesses continue to evolve, prioritizing effective access management will be crucial for protecting sensitive data and enhancing operational efficiency.